Religion in Islamic terminology

الدين في الاصطلاح الإسلامي

Author: -

About this work

يتناول الكتاب مفهوم الدين في الاصطلاح الإسلامي موضحًا أركانه الأربعة كما جاء في القرآن، ويستعرض الشواهد العقلية التي تثبت أصالة فطرة التدين في الإنسان وتعمّها على جميع البشر. كما يربط بين الدين والعلم من خلال مناهج المعرفة المستندة إلى النصوص الإلهية والفطرة والعقل، ويعرض رؤى إسلامية حول الفطرة ومنهج الاعتقاد. يندرج هذا العمل ضمن مجال الدعوة وأحوال المسلمين.

Translation

The book deals with the concept of religion in Islamic terminology, explaining its four pillars as stated in the Qur’an, and reviews the rational evidence that proves the authenticity of the innate religiosity in humans and its generality to all humans. It also links religion and science through approaches to knowledge based on divine texts, common sense, and reason, and presents Islamic visions about common sense and the approach to belief. This work falls within the field of advocacy and the conditions of Muslims.
